Coin Detail
Click here to see enlarged image.
ID:     arekorataas58
Type:     Ancient Spain
Region:     CELTIBERIAN
City:     Areikoratikos - Arekorata
Metal:     Bronze
Denomination:     As
Struck / Cast:     struck
Date Struck:     Circa late 2nd century BC
Weight:     8.9 g
Obverse Description:     Male beardless head right between two dolphins.
Reverse Legend:     AREKoRATa
Reverse Description:     Horseman galloping right, holding spear. Iberian legend AREKoRATa.
Mint:     Arekoratas
Primary Reference:     CNH pg. 274, 29
Reference2:     Burgos 116
